After March 25 Apple announced the launch in the fall of Apple TV+, a service of streaming with original movies and shows, Disney revealed the first information and an image of the future stand-alone streaming application Disney +.
The Disney company also offered the first images of the application Disney+ and information related to structure, content and even SUBSCRIPTIONS. The most interesting part is that users will apparently be able to choose a package to include Disney +, ESPN + and Hulu at a quite advantageous price. Unfortunately, no data was provided about the prices of these bundled subscriptions, but the executive director, Kevin Mayer, specified that these will be announced next year, with the launch of the new service.

At first glance of the application, we could see that Disney + will include film productions, shows and documentaries Disney, Pixar, MARVEL, Star Wars and National Geographic.
From a design point of view, the application is very similar in structure to other streaming applications such as HBO Go and Netflix. It will be very intuitive and familiar to those who have used other streaming applications.

Regarding the features of the application, Disney limited itself to saying only that users will be able to choose their right avatar one of iconic Disney characters and they will be able to download content to watch it offline.

The Disney+ app / service will be launched on November 12, 2019 and will be available on smart TVs, tablets, mobile phones and computers. Of course, Disney+ will have a dedicated application for Apple TV (the device on which the first presentation was also made)

The price of a Disney+ subscription will be of $6.99 per month or $69.99 per month.
The Disney company estimates that it will have between 60 and 90 million subscribers by 2024.
